Job Description
We are looking for a Senior Software Engineer – Java who will be responsible for designing, developing, and maintaining scalable, high-performance applications.
- As a senior member of the development team, you will provide technical leadership, ensure code quality, and drive best practices in software development.
Key Responsibilities
- Design, develop, test, and maintain enterprise-grade Java applications.
- Lead architecture discussions and provide guidance on system design and implementation.
- Develop APIs and microservices following RESTful standards and best practices.
- Ensure performance, security, and scalability of applications.
- Troubleshoot and resolve complex production issues.
Skills
- Java development
- Spring Framework
- RESTful API development
- Microservices architecture
- Hibernate
- data structures
- algorithms
- object-oriented design
- PostgreSQL
- MySQL
- Oracle
- CI/CD tools
- Docker
- Kubernetes
- AWS
- Azure
- frontend technologies
- DevOps practices
- RabbitMQ
Languages
- Dutch
- French
- English
Hiring Team Member
